"description": [
"APS kinase catalyzes the synthesis of activated sulfate",
"Catalyzes the synthesis of activated sulfate",
"Proposed to provide activated sulfate for transfer to Nod factor. ATP sulfurylase may be the GTPase, regulating ATP sulfurylase activity",
"With CysD forms the ATP sulfurylase (ATPS) that catalyzes the adenylation of sulfate producing adenosine 5'-phosphosulfate (APS) and diphosphate, the first enzymatic step in sulfur assimilation pathway. APS synthesis involves the formation of a high-energy phosphoric-sulfuric acid anhydride bond driven by GTP hydrolysis by CysN coupled to ATP hydrolysis by CysD"
],
